The god delusion is a 2006 book by english biologist richard dawkins, a professorial fellow at new college, oxford, and former holder of the charles simonyi chair for the public understanding of science at the university of oxford in the god delusion, dawkins contends that a supernatural creator almost certainly does not exist and that belief in a personal god qualifies as a delusion, which. The book of illusions is a novel by american writer paul auster, published in 2002.
